Social sciences consist of a variety of disciplines, subject areas, and methods,
and there is no reason to expect that these disciplines will eventually add up to a
single unified theory of society. Political science, sociology, history, anthropology,
economics, geography, and area studies all provide their own, largely independent,
definitions of scope, research agenda, and research methods

Furthermore, there is
no no grand plan according to which the disciplinary definitions jointly capture all that
is of scientific interest about the social.
Anthropology, Demography, Economics, Geography, History, Linguistics,
Political Science, Psychology, and Sociology are the nine social science disciplines.
